Oxley ............ 6 .... Little to do and no chance with the goal, seemed to get into a totally unnecessary fankle with McGregor at one point.

Gray ........... 6 ..... quiet in the first half, better in the 2nd for me, but didn't get quality into the box nearly enough.

Hanlon ....... 6 ..... made a couple of mistakes but was pretty solid after that, possibly still feeling his injury.

McGregor .... 5 .... looked as shaky as I've seen him and his passing was awful, I'm sure the crowd screaming at him whenever he got the ball helped ..... not!

Stevenson ..... 6 .... Ineffective in the first half, tried hard to get the ball into the box in the 2nd half ... not the worst player on the park.

Thomson .... 6 ..... did ok and was probably our best midfielder in the first half, but I don't think the guy has 90 minutes in him any more.

McGinn ..... 5 ..... by his usual high standards probably one of his quietest games in a Hibs shirt ... the shift he put in for Scotland would be a factor.

Henderson ... 6 ... worked hard, but had less of an influence on the game than he can have at his best.

Stokes ... 7 .... I thought he worked hard, took his goal really well and was unlucky not to get a 2nd, he defended well from the front at times too.

El Alagui .... ( unfair to score him ) ..... poor Farid.

Cummings .... 6 ... he actually played quite well in the 2nd half especially and held the ball quite well without giving it away ... but FFS Jason 'look up'

SUBS:

Keatings .... 6 .... did ok without setting the heather on fire.

Boyle ...... 9 ..... changed the game, worked hard and provided a threat we hadn't had all game ... Boyle's goal 10 :greengrin

Gunnarrson .... 4 .... no time to make a contribution
